Sweden's Equity Clergyman Gunnar Strommer said the public authority was looking at whether it could boycott the spoiling of the Heavenly Quran or books having a place with different religions unlawful after the new Sacred Quran burnings "harmed" the nation's security.


An individual, who moved from Iraq to Sweden, consumed pages of the Sacred Quran outside a mosque in Stockholm on the main day of Eid ul Adha, provoking shock in the Muslim world and judgment from Pope Francis.


The Swedish Security Administrations, because of the episode, guaranteed that such activity left the country less protected.


The police, because of safety concerns, have this year dismissed a few applications looking for consent to hold fights and consume the Sacred Quran.

However, Swedish courts have toppled police choices, guaranteeing that such demonstrations are safeguarded under the nation's expansive right to speak freely regulations.


Notwithstanding, while at the same time conversing with Aftonbladet paper, Strommer said Thursday that the public authority was investigating what is going on and taking into account whether the regulation should be altered.


"We need to find out if the ongoing request is great or whether there is motivation to reevaluate it," the equity serve told Aftonbladet.


He added that Sweden had turned into a "focused on track" for assaults.


"We can see that the Quran consuming last week has created dangers to our inside security," he said.


The occurrence has likewise harmed Sweden's offered to join NATO, with Turkey's Leader Tayyip Erdogan saying his nation can't confirm Sweden's application before the Blessed Quran burnings are halted.
